About GutBrain

Science-backed news on the gut microbiome — translated into clear, honest, actionable content.

GutBrain is an independent science news site covering the latest research on the gut microbiome — the 38 trillion microorganisms living in your digestive tract that influence nearly every system in your body: your brain, your skin, your immune system, your metabolism, and your mood.

We launched in 2026 because most health content on the internet either ignores the science entirely or overstates it. Gut microbiome research is one of the fastest-moving fields in medicine — and it deserves better coverage.

Our Editorial Approach

Every article on GutBrain is grounded in peer-reviewed research. We link to primary sources, explain the methodology behind key studies, and are explicit about the strength of the evidence — whether it's a large randomised controlled trial or a small preliminary finding.

We believe in nuance. The microbiome field moves fast, and early-stage findings rarely tell the whole story. We'll tell you when the evidence is strong, when it's preliminary, and when something is mostly marketing.

We don't sell supplements, take affiliate commissions on products we review, or accept sponsored content. Our only agenda is accuracy.
